MultiThread - Sinh số ngẫu nhiên và hiển thị bình phương số ngẫu nhiên & Synchronized trong Java
Viết chương trình làm task vu như sau
- Thread thứ nhất thực hiện sinh ngẫu nhiên các số tự nhiêu từ 1 tới 20 - Dừng 2s và chạy vô tận
- Thread thứ 2 thực hiện hiển thị bình phương các số được sinh ra từ Thread 1- Dừng 1s và chạy vô tận
- Thực hiện đồng bộ 2 Thread trên (T1 thực hiện sinh ngẫu nhiên > T2 in ra bình phương > T1 tiếp tục sinh > T2 in ra bình phương > ...)

#Main.java
public class Main {
public static void main(String [] args) {
SharedData sharedData = new SharedData();
ThreadOne t1 = new ThreadOne(sharedData);
ThreadTwo t2 = new ThreadTwo(sharedData);
t1.start();
t2.start();
}
}
#SharedData.java
public class SharedData {
int rad;
public int getRad() {
return rad;
}
public void setRad(int rad) {
this.rad = rad;
}
}
#ThreadOne.java
import java.util.Random;
public class ThreadOne extends Thread{
SharedData sharedData;
public ThreadOne(SharedData sharedData) {
this.sharedData = sharedData;
}
@Override
public void run() {
Random random = new Random();
do {
synchronized (sharedData) {
int rad =random.nextInt(20);
if (rad == 0) {
continue;
}
System.out.println(rad);
sharedData.setRad(rad);
sharedData.notifyAll();
try {
sharedData.wait(2000);
} catch (InterruptedException e) {
e.printStackTrace();
}
}
} while (sharedData.getRad() != 21);
synchronized (sharedData) {
sharedData.notifyAll();
}
}
}
#ThreadTwo.java
public class ThreadTwo extends Thread{
SharedData sharedData = new SharedData();
public ThreadTwo(SharedData sharedData) {
this.sharedData = sharedData;
}
@Override
public void run() {
do {
synchronized (sharedData) {
sharedData.notifyAll();
try {
sharedData.wait(1000);
} catch (InterruptedException e) {
e.printStackTrace();
}
int rad = sharedData.getRad();
System.out.println("BP: " + rad*rad);
}
} while (sharedData.getRad() != 21);
synchronized (sharedData) {
sharedData.notifyAll();
}
}
}
